CVE-2005-1349: Buffer Overflow

First published: Thu Apr 28 2005(Updated: )

Buffer overflow in Convert-UUlib (Convert::UUlib) before 1.051 all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code via a malformed parameter to a read operation.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• What is the severity of CVE-2005-1349?

    CVE-2005-1349 has a high severity rating due to the potential for remote code execution.

  • How do I fix CVE-2005-1349?

    To fix CVE-2005-1349, upgrade Convert-UUlib to version 1.051 or later.

  • What causes the vulnerability in CVE-2005-1349?

    CVE-2005-1349 is caused by a buffer overflow in Convert-UUlib which occurs during a malformed read operation.

  • Who is affected by CVE-2005-1349?

    Users of Convert-UUlib versions prior to 1.051 are affected by CVE-2005-1349.

  • Can I mitigate CVE-2005-1349 without upgrading?

    Mitigating CVE-2005-1349 without upgrading is not reliable; the best course of action is to update the software.
